How to Level Ground for Patio

The first step in leveling the ground for a patio is to clear the area of any debris, rocks, or roots. Then, using a long piece of wood or a level, determine the high and low spots of the ground. Once you have identified the high spots, use a shovel to remove the excess dirt and place it in a low spot to create a level surface. Repeat this process until the ground is level.

It's also essential to consider drainage when leveling the ground for a patio. To ensure proper drainage, the patio should slope away from any nearby structures and towards a designated drainage area.

What is the Best Time to Level Ground for a Patio?

The best time to level the ground for a patio is during the dry season when the ground is firm and easy to work with. Avoid working on wet or saturated soil, as this can lead to uneven settling and other issues.

10 Steps to Level Ground for a Patio

  1. Clear the area of any debris, rocks, or roots
  2. Identify high and low spots using a long piece of wood or a level
  3. Remove excess dirt with a shovel
  4. Place excess dirt in low spots
  5. Compact the soil using a compactor
  6. Create a gentle slope away from the house to ensure proper drainage
  7. Install a landscaping fabric to prevent weeds from growing through the patio surface
  8. Install a layer of gravel to aid in drainage
  9. Add a layer of sand to provide a stable, level surface
  10. Lay the patio pavers or stones
